דלג לתוכן הראשי
היכנס דרך Microsoft
היכנס או צור חשבון.
שלום,
בחר חשבון אחר.
יש לך חשבונות מרובים
בחר את החשבון שברצונך להיכנס באמצעותו.

באפשרותך להשתמש בפעולה CopyObject כדי להעתיק את אובייקט מסד הנתונים שצוין למסד נתונים אחר של Access או לאותו מסד נתונים תחת שם חדש. לדוגמה, באפשרותך להעתיק או לגבות אובייקט קיים במסד נתונים אחר או ליצור במהירות אובייקט דומה עם כמה שינויים.

הערה: פעולה זו לא תהיה מותרת אם מסד הנתונים אינו מהימן. לקבלת מידע נוסף אודות הפיכת פקודות מאקרו לזמינה, ראה החלטה אם לתת אמון במסד נתונים.

הערה: פעולת המאקרו CopyObject אינה זמינה ביישומי Access Web App.

הגדרה

הפעולה CopyObject מכילה את הארגומנטים הבאים.

ארגומנט פעולה

תיאור

מסד נתונים המהווה יעד

נתיב ושם קובץ חוקיים עבור מסד הנתונים המשמש כיעד. הזן את הנתיב ושם הקובץ בתיבה מסד נתונים יעד במקטע ארגומנטים של הפעולה של חלון בונה המאקרו. השאר ארגומנט זה ריק אם ברצונך לבחור את מסד הנתונים הנוכחי.

הערה: ארגומנט זה זמין רק בסביבה של מסד הנתונים השולחני של Access. בעת שימוש בפעולה זו בסביבה של פרוייקט של Access (.adp) עם Access 2007 ו- Access 2010, הארגומנט Destination Database חייב להיות ריק.

אם אתה מפעיל מאקרו המכילה את הפעולה CopyObjectמסד נתוני ספריה ומשאיר ארגומנט זה ריק, Access מעתיק את האובייקט למסד הנתונים של הספריה.

שם חדש

שם חדש עבור האובייקט. בעת העתקה למסד נתונים אחר, השאר ארגומנט זה ריק כדי לשמור שם זהה.

סוג קובץ Ob של מקור

סוג האובייקט שברצונך להעתיק. לחץ על טבלה, שאילתה, טופס, דוח, מאקרו,מודול, דף גישה לנתונים, תצוגתשרת, דיאגרמה, פרוצדורה מאוחסנת או פונקציה. כדי להעתיק את האובייקט שנבחר בחלונית הניווט, השאר ארגומנט זה ריק.

שם אובייקט מקור

שם האובייקט להעתקה. התיבה שם אובייקט מקור מציגה את כל האובייקטים במסד הנתונים מסוג שנבחר על-ידי הארגומנט סוג אובייקט מקור. בתיבה שם אובייקט מקור , בחר את האובייקט להעתקה. אם תשאיר את הארגומנט Source Object Type ריק, השאר גם ארגומנט זה ריק.

אם אתה מפעיל מאקרו המכיל את הפעולה CopyObject במסד נתונים של ספריה, Access מחפש תחילה את האובייקט בשם זה במסד הנתונים של הספריה ולאחר מכן במסד הנתונים הנוכחי.

הערות

עליך להזין ערך עבור אחד מהארגומנטים 'מסד נתונים המהווה יעד'ו'שם חדש' עבור פעולה זו או שניהם.

אם תשאיר את הארגומנטים סוג אובייקט מקור ואת שם אובייקט המקור ריקים, Access יעתיק את האובייקט שנבחר בחלונית הניווט. כדי לבחור אובייקט בחלונית הניווט, באפשרותך להשתמש בפעולה SelectObject כאשר הארגומנט בחלונית הניווט מוגדר לכן.

הפעולה CopyObject דומה לביצוע השלבים הבאים באופן ידני:

  1. בחר אובייקט בחלונית הניווט.

  2. בכרטיסיה בית, בקבוצה לוח, לחץ על העתק.

  3. באותה כרטיסיה, לחץ על הדבק.

    תיבת הדו-שיח הדבק כ מופיעה כך שתוכל לתת לאובייקט שם חדש. הפעולה CopyObject מבצעת את כל השלבים האלה באופן אוטומטי.

הנתיב ושם הקובץ של מסד הנתונים המשמש כיעד חייבים להתקיים לפני שהמאקרו י מפעיל את הפעולה CopyObject . אם הם אינם קיימים, Access מציג הודעת שגיאה.

כדי להפעיל את הפעולה CopyObject במודול Visual Basic for Applications (VBA), השתמש בפעולת השירות CopyObjectשל האובייקט DoCmd .

באפשרותך גם להעתיק באופן ידני אובייקט שנבחר בחלונית הניווט, או אובייקט הפתוח כעת, על-ידי לחיצה על קובץ >שמירה בשם. פקודה זו תעתיק את האובייקט במסד הנתונים הנוכחי בלבד. בתיבת הדו-שיח שמירה בשם, הזן את שם העותק ובחר באיזה סוג אובייקט ברצונך לשמור אותו. אם האובייקט המקורי כבר נשמר ואתה שומר אותו במסד הנתונים הנוכחי בשם חדש, הגירסה המקורית עדיין קיימת עם שמה הישן.

כדי להעתיק אובייקט למסד נתונים אחר של Access באופן ידני:

  1. בכרטיסיה נתונים חיצוניים , בקבוצה ייצוא, לחץ על עוד ולאחר מכן לחץ על מסד נתונים של Access.

  2. בתיבת הדו-שיח ייצוא - מסד נתונים של Access, הזן את שם הקובץ של מסד הנתונים המשמש כיעד.

    -לחלופין-

    לחץ על עיון כדי להציג את תיבת הדו-שיח שמירת קבצים, אתר את מסד הנתונים המהווה יעד ולאחר מכן לחץ על שמור.

  3. בתיבת הדו-שיח ייצוא - מסד נתונים של Access, לחץ על אישור. תיבת הדו-שיח ייצוא מופיעה.

  4. בתיבת הדו-שיח ייצוא, הזן שם עבור האובייקט במסד הנתונים המשמש כיעד. בחר אפשרויות ישימות, כגון הגדרת ייצוא ונתונים או הגדרהבלבד עבור טבלאות. כשתסיים, לחץ על אישור.

זקוק לעזרה נוספת?

מעוניין באפשרויות נוספות?

גלה את יתרונות המנוי, עיין בקורסי הדרכה, למד כיצד לאבטח את המכשיר שלך ועוד.

קהילות עוזרות לך לשאול שאלות ולהשיב עליהן, לתת משוב ולשמוע ממומחים בעלי ידע עשיר.

האם מידע זה היה שימושי?

עד כמה אתם מרוצים מאיכות השפה?
מה השפיע על החוויה שלך?
בלחיצה על 'שלח', אתה מאפשר למשוב שלך לשפר מוצרים ושירותים של Microsoft. מנהל ה-IT שלך יוכל לאסוף נתונים אלה. הצהרת הפרטיות.

תודה על המשוב!

×